RVDB has always produced well-made trance basslines.

Hmmm it sounds like a sub bass, with a mid-bass layered on top with slight delay panned to the left. The mid-bass sounds like it has some distortion.

Probably cause it's a stereo delay which delays the signal hard left and hard right while the kick sits in the center of the mix. And the stereo delay is applied on the top layer of the bass which helps also. :)
